Cosmetic and Plastic Surgery is a specialized field of medicine focused on improving physical appearance, restoring body function, and reconstructing tissues affected by injury, disease, or congenital conditions. This specialty combines surgical expertise with aesthetic principles to enhance both form and function. Plastic surgeons are trained to perform a wide range of procedures that address cosmetic concerns as well as reconstructive needs, helping patients improve confidence, comfort, and overall quality of life.
Plastic surgery can be broadly divided into two main areas: cosmetic surgery and reconstructive surgery. Cosmetic procedures are performed to enhance or refine a person’s appearance according to their aesthetic goals. These procedures commonly focus on areas such as the face, breasts, and body, helping patients achieve a more balanced and proportionate look. Reconstructive surgery, on the other hand, is performed to restore normal structure and function following trauma, cancer treatment, burns, birth defects, or other medical conditions that affect the body’s appearance and function.
Plastic surgeons treat a wide variety of conditions and patient concerns. Reconstructive procedures may address issues such as facial injuries, cleft lip and palate, burn scars, and tissue reconstruction after tumor removal. Cosmetic treatments often include procedures designed to improve facial features, contour the body, or reduce visible signs of aging. Advances in surgical techniques and medical technology have made many of these procedures safer, more precise, and capable of delivering natural-looking results.
Modern plastic and cosmetic surgery also includes minimally invasive and non-surgical treatments that require little downtime while providing noticeable improvements in appearance. These options may include injectable treatments, skin resurfacing procedures, and other advanced aesthetic therapies designed to rejuvenate the skin and enhance facial features.
